7:40 утра, кофе пролился на чертёж, потому что файл «ИТОГ.dwg» открылся 4 минуты 12 секунд и весил 413 МБ. На листах плясали штрихи, как гирлянды в декабре, слоёв было 457, среди них «0», «0_копия», «Слой1 (13)». В 11:00 защита планировки магазина для одного крупного ритейлера, а принтер уже стонет. Наш стажёр Кирилл ночью «взорвал» половину блоков — решил, что E для Explode значит «ускорить». Я бы поседел, если бы было куда.

Мы спаслись тогда серией грубых приёмов: LAYTRANS, фильтры слоёв, OVERKILL, чистка регаппов и экстренная замена шрифтов. Но пока я выдёргивал из хаоса вменяемый PDF, поймал себя на простой мысли: мы рисуем, как будто мир — монолит, хотя проект живёт как модульная игра. Не моноблок — сцены и ассеты. В 2026 я собрал учебную группу из 9 человек и три недели ломал у ребят старые привычки. Не «красиво и толсто», а «модульно и перезапускаемо».

Сцена №1: живой шаблон вместо «вечного» DWG

Шаблон мы сделали наглым. Папка 01_Template с .dwt, в нём: преднастроенные листы с полями ревизий, состояния слоёв по дисциплинам, DataExtraction под спецификации и набор динамических блоков — двери, торговые стеллажи, колонны с параметрами. Плюс SSM, чтобы пакетная печать шла без шаманства. В результате новый проект стартовал не с пустого «acadiso.dwt», а с «боевой зоны», где каждый объект имел смысл и поведение.

Цифры за три недели: среднее время на выпуск первого комплекта листов упало с 3 ч 17 мин до 1 ч 52 мин; средний вес рабочей модели — со 160 до 78 МБ; глубина «слоёв‑мусорок» — с 92 до 18. Цифры неровные, как жизнь, но стабильно повторялись у шести из девяти участников.

Сцена №2: xref как «чанг» уровня

Второй пласт — внешние ссылки. Мы перестали приносить всё в один DWG, а резали модель на «чанги»: архитектура, торговое оборудование, инженерка, навигация. Каждая дисциплина — свой xref, причём Overlay, чтобы не тянуть хвосты. Видовые экраны подгружали части выборочно: заморозка слоёв в viewport вместо глобальных рубилок. Эффект прозаичный: открытие файла с включёнными «тяжёлыми» ассетами по виду — 51 секунда, с выборочной подгрузкой — 19 секунд. На печати это дали экономию по пачке из 24 листов — минус 17 минут суммарно.

Самая странная подсказка пришла за обедом. Я листал разбор по левел‑дизайну и наткнулся на обсуждение, как дизайнеры режут карту на зоны, чтобы игрок видел «сцены» плавно, без лагов. Материал был на games-rus.ru games-rus.ru. Думал, почитаю про босса и лут, а вытащил идею про «приглушённые» области: хранить тяжёлую геометрию в xref, который подхватывается только конкретным видом. Мы внедрили у себя аналог «порталов»: отдельные состояния слоёв под каждый лист и преднастроенный макрос, замораживающий всё лишнее минутой до печати. Пара кликов — и лист с «товаркой» не видит инженерку, а инженерный лист — рекламные коробки.

Динамические блоки как «префабы»

Третий столп — блоки. Но не матрёшки в три уровня, а честные динамические сущности. Дверь: тип, сторона, добор, угол открывания, аттрибут для спецификации. Стеллаж: длина шагом 50 мм, высота, тип полок, артикул. На уровне данных — один DataExtraction на проект, чтобы спецификации собирались без ручного ковыряния. Трюк с полями: пометили дату выдачи в штамп через поле и забыли про «отредактируй ручками».

Кейс из апреля: тот самый ритейлер вернулся с задачей «обновить 47 модулей выкладки за смену». Раньше два человека делали 28–30. С динамическими стеллажами и правильной структурой xref мы сделали 47 к 19:20, уехали не в десятом часу, как бывало, а в 19:45. Издержки — ноль доработок на печати, потому что шаблон держит чёрную магию за нас.

Где люди сыпятся и как мы это чинили

Ошибки повторялись предсказуемо. Первое — привычка «взорвать, чтобы подвинуть». Лечится двумя вещами: обучением горячим клавишам редактирования и запретом Explode для определённых блоков через CAD‑стандарты. Да, встроенный Checker скучный, но когда он матерится на неверный стиль размерной или шрифт, экономия нервов видна во вторник в 21:13, когда шеф просит «завтра в 9».

Второе — слои как свалка. Мы договорились о схеме 3‑5‑2: дисциплина‑подсистема‑деталь. AR‑WALL‑BRICK, EQ‑HVAC‑DIF, TR‑SHELVE‑900; цвет фиксируется стилями печати, не «на глаз». После этого пропали «синие стены у Пети» и «зелёные у Маши». В связке со слоями зашли имена видов: в названии — код листа, зона, масштаб. К пятнице даже Кирилл перестал нервно смеяться, видя 38 видов справа.

Третье — мусор в файле. Мы сделали «ритуал пятницы»: -PURGE три прохода, чистка Regapps, AUDIT, сохранение с проверкой зависимостей xref. Скрипт на 27 строк завёрнут в кнопку на панели. Экономия на загрузке больших проектов по сети — в среднем 23% против «как получится».

Что дать стажёру в руки в первый день

У меня теперь простой стартовый пакет: один зубастый шаблон .dwt, библиотека динамических блоков (40 позиций, не больше), памятка по слоям на один лист, макрос заморозки слоёв по активному виду и короткое видео на 7 минут, где я собираю лист «с нуля» до печати. Через 2–3 дня человек уже не спрашивает «какой шрифт», у него нет права выбора — и это счастье. Творчество — в планировке, не в стилях и не в «толщине линии 0,35 или 0,40».

В июне мы повторили эксперимент с новой группой из 6 человек. Средний «тайм‑ту‑первый‑лист» — 2 ч 08 мин на старте, 1 ч 39 мин на четвёртой неделе. И да, теперь я проверяю логи: Explode используется реже в 5,3 раза. Похоже, AutoCAD можно научить думать, как левел‑дизайнер: работай модулями, подгружай сцены по потребности, не ломай префабы, держи стандарты рядом. И кофе больше не льётся — времени на панику не остаётся.

$ rate_article --post-id=1071

Оцените статью
// Автор Dmitry Viborg

IT-специалист, автор материалов на promo-sa.ru

//

Читайте также